Dreaming of a Snake Attacking: Interpretation and Meaning

In exploring the deeper meanings behind this type of dream, it’s essential to identify the key symbols present and understand their significance:

Symbol Interpretation
Snake Often symbolizes danger, deception, or transformation. In many cultures, snakes can also represent healing or rebirth, suggesting a complex relationship with fear and change.
Attack Represents a feeling of vulnerability or being overwhelmed. The act of attack reflects feelings of being threatened or fear of confrontation.
Environment The setting of the dream can indicate personal life or emotional state; for instance, a familiar place can signify personal issues while unfamiliar settings may highlight feelings of anxiety or uncertainty.

The emotions and psychological insights surrounding this dream are paramount. Often, feeling attacked by a snake may evoke fear, anxiety, or a sense of helplessness. These emotions point towards unresolved issues in waking life, possibly hinting at confrontations or significant changes that one is reluctant to face.

From a spiritual perspective, the snake is a powerful symbol. It may represent jealousy, transformation, or the shedding of old skin, implying that personal growth is often fraught with discomfort and fear. Engaging with this fear and recognizing it can lead to profound life changes.

Relating this dream to real-life experiences can reveal crucial insights into ongoing conflicts, stressors, or emotional challenges. It could signal a fear of betrayal, a sense of danger in your relationships, or deep-seated challenges you face.
